Lightweight and Awesome to Play
The Telecaster is Awesome and so easy to play. I have a Gibson Les Paul which is still my favorite, but it's so heavy when compared to the Telecaster. And for the style, playability, and especially the price, the Telecaster is so fantastic that I am almost tempted to call it a tie between the two guitars. Each brings their own qualities to the scene. So the Les Paul may be the Electric Guitar Heavy Weight (both figuratively and literally), but pound for pound, The Tele holds its own!
